The format of locale data can be incompatible between libc versions, and
loading incompatible data can lead to 'setlocale' returning EINVAL at best
or triggering an assertion failure at worst.  See
https://lists.gnu.org/archive/html/guix-devel/2015-09/msg00717.html
for background information.

To address that, this patch changes libc to honor a new 'GUIX_LOCPATH'
variable, and to look for locale data in version-specific sub-directories of
that variable.  So, if GUIX_LOCPATH=/foo:/bar, locale data is searched for in
/foo/X.Y and /bar/X.Y, where X.Y is the libc version number.

That way, a single 'GUIX_LOCPATH' setting can work even if different libc
versions coexist on the system.

+/* Return in *LOCALE_PATH and *LOCALE_PATH_LEN the locale data search path as
+   a colon-separated list.  Return ENOMEN on error, zero otherwise.  */
+error_t
+compute_locale_search_path (char **locale_path, size_t *locale_path_len)
+{
+  char* guix_locpath_var = getenv ("GUIX_LOCPATH");
+  char *locpath_var = getenv ("LOCPATH");
+
+  if (guix_locpath_var != NULL && guix_locpath_var[0] != '\0')
+    {
+      /* Entries in 'GUIX_LOCPATH' take precedence over 'LOCPATH'.  These
+	 entries are systematically prefixed with "/X.Y" where "X.Y" is the
+	 libc version.  */
+      if (__argz_create_sep (guix_locpath_var, ':',
+			     locale_path, locale_path_len) != 0
+	  || __argz_suffix_entries (locale_path, locale_path_len,
+				    "/" VERSION) != 0)
+	goto bail_out;
+    }
+
+  if (locpath_var != NULL && locpath_var[0] != '\0')
+    {
+      char *reg_locale_path = NULL;
+      size_t reg_locale_path_len = 0;
+
+      if (__argz_create_sep (locpath_var, ':',
+			     &reg_locale_path, &reg_locale_path_len) != 0)
+	goto bail_out;
+
+      if (__argz_append (locale_path, locale_path_len,
+			 reg_locale_path, reg_locale_path_len) != 0)
+	goto bail_out;
+
+      free (reg_locale_path);
+    }
+
+  if (*locale_path != NULL)
+    {
+      /* Append the system default locale directory.  */
+      if (__argz_add_sep (locale_path, locale_path_len,
+			  _nl_default_locale_path, ':') != 0)
+	goto bail_out;
+    }
+
+  return 0;
+
+ bail_out:
+  free (*locale_path);
+  *locale_path = NULL;
+  *locale_path_len = 0;
+
+  return ENOMEM;
+}
